What is a focus group participant?

A Focus Group Participant is someone who takes part in moderated discussions or surveys to provide opinions on products, services, or ideas. Companies and organizations use these insights to improve their offerings. Participants are typically selected based on demographics, behaviors, or interests relevant to the research. These sessions can take place in person or online, and participants are often compensated for their time.

What does a typical focus group session involve and how should I prepare?

A typical focus group session involves participating in guided discussions—either in-person or virtually—where you will be asked to share your opinions, preferences, and experiences about a product, service, or concept. Sessions usually last between one to two hours, and you'll be expected to engage actively, respect others' viewpoints, and provide thoughtful, honest feedback. It's helpful to arrive on time, review any materials provided in advance, and be prepared to discuss your thoughts openly. You may also be required to sign a confidentiality agreement to protect proprietary information. Successful participants listen attentively, contribute constructively, and help create a respectful, collaborative discussion environment.

How much do focus group participants get paid to participate in focus groups?

Focus group participants typically earn between $50 and $150 per session, depending on the length and complexity of the focus group. Payments can vary based on the company, the target demographic, and the type of research involved, with some sessions paying more for specialized or in-depth feedback.
